Professor Seokyeongdeok Murder Threat: 30s Korean National Arrested... "Threatening Comments Were Chilling"
A man in his 30s who left a murder threat comment on an article related to Professor Seo Kyung-duk of Sungshin Women's University, a "Korean public relations expert," was apprehended by the police.
The Cyber Investigation Unit of Incheon Metropolitan Police Agency announced on the 3rd that they had booked a Korean national, Mr. A, without detention on charges of intimidation and sent the case to the prosecution. Mr. A is suspected of leaving a comment threatening to kill Professor Seo on an article about Dokdo on a portal internet site at 12:25 p.m. on the 20th of last month.
The article contained content stating that a social networking service (SNS) account impersonating Professor Seo was promoting Takeshima (the name Japan claims for Dokdo) and the Rising Sun Flag. Mr. A left a comment on this article saying, "I will kill you today," which led to an investigation after being reported by netizens who saw it.
Mr. A admitted to his crime during the police investigation, and it was found that he had no particular grudge against Professor Seo. A police official stated, "Although Mr. A did not reveal a specific motive for the crime, it appears he did not actually intend to harm Professor Seo."
On the same day, Professor Seo posted on his SNS, "Recently, I received murder threats online, which caused a big controversy," and added, "Thanks to many netizens who worried and supported me, the case was resolved well."
He said, "I also underwent a victim investigation last week, and I actually saw the post the suspect left in the portal comment section, and honestly, it was chilling," and confessed, "I could only think, 'How could someone post such a comment?'"
He continued, "Hiding behind anonymity to make such murder threats to someone is truly something that must never happen," and expressed, "I would like to take this opportunity to thank the netizens who quickly reported the comment as soon as they saw it."

Professor Seo is a figure renowned as a Korean public relations expert and is actively engaged in sending protest emails to relevant organizations regarding issues with Japan and China.
